Getting There
-
Walking
From the center of Ibarra, head east on Avenida 10 de Agosto towards the intersection with Calle Sucre. Continue straight until you reach the Parque Pedro Moncayo. From the park, take Calle Juan de Salinas heading north. Walk for about 15 minutes until you reach the intersection with Avenida 17 de Julio. Turn right and continue walking until you see the local market, Mercado Central. After passing the market, take the first left onto Calle del Comercio and continue walking until you reach the outskirts of the city. Hiria is located approximately 1.5 kilometers from this point, so keep walking straight along the road until you arrive at 8VW9+V32. Look for the historical landmark signs along the way for guidance.
-
Public Transport
From the main bus terminal in Ibarra, take a local bus heading towards 'La Esperanza'. Inform the driver you want to get off at the intersection with Avenida 17 de Julio. After disembarking, walk towards the local market, Mercado Central, which is directly ahead. From there, follow Calle del Comercio until you reach the outskirts of the city. Hiria is located about 1.5 kilometers away. You can walk along the road and look for signs indicating the historical landmark as you approach the destination of 8VW9+V32.
